"content": "As a Maasai, I am thinking of how to regulate the milk industry. We have a problem with overproduction of milk and cartels in the milk industry. Therefore, it will be good to come up with an omnibus kind of law to address issues in all the sectors of agriculture. To highlight the problems in the milk sector, I would like to take the example of Mashuru area, where I come from. Can you imagine a litre of milk is selling at Kshs27 only? However, the cost of a litre of milk in Nairobi is three or four times that price. That is total exploitation! The milking processing companies such as Brookside, KCC and many others buy milk at Kshs27 only in Mashuru and sell it at three or four times the cost they get it from the local farmer. The farmers are demoralized because they get very little returns. One time, I considered selling my milk to the big corporations, but changed my mind after I heard the price they had to offer. There is too much exploitation in the milk sector that one is better off drinking their milk rather than selling. However, there are farmers who cannot to consume all their produce because they need food on their tables.
